研究目的
To evaluate the photocatalytic efficiency of nano MgFe-doped TiO2 under visible light according to the composition ratio of Mg, Fe and TiO2.
研究成果
Nano MgFe–TiO2 photocatalyst showed high removal efficiency under visible light due to the doping of N-type semiconductors like Mg and Fe into TiO2, which prevents electron and hole recombination and improves hole transporting function.
研究不足
The study focuses on the photocatalytic efficiency under specific conditions (visible light irradiation) and does not explore the full range of potential applications or environmental conditions.
1:Experimental Design and Method Selection:
The study synthesized nano MgFe–TiO2 photocatalyst by the sol–gel method to evaluate its photocatalytic efficiency under visible light.
2:Sample Selection and Data Sources:
Used magnesium nitrate, iron nitrate, and solvents for preparation, with Ti(O-Bu)4 as a precursor.
3:List of Experimental Equipment and Materials:
Included XRD, UV-Vis spectroscopy, SEM, and BET analyses for characterization.
4:Experimental Procedures and Operational Workflow:
Prepared photocatalyst by mixing solutions, aging, drying, and calcining.
5:Data Analysis Methods:
Analyzed photocatalytic activity by measuring the removal efficiency of Congo red dyes under UVA lamp irradiation.
